What does FAR Part 2 primarily define?

Words and terms frequently used in the FAR.

100

What does a “Claim” mean in FAR Part 2?

A written demand for payment or contract interpretation.

100

What does a “Broad Agency Announcement” relate to?

Research and development contracts.

100

What is “Full and Open Competition”?

All responsible sources are permitted to compete.

100

What is the general simplified acquisition threshold?

$250,000

200

When does "Acquisition" begin?

When agency needs are established.

200

“Shall” or “Must” means what?

Imperative.

200

What is “Certified cost or pricing data”?

Data certified per FAR 15.406-2.

200

What is a “Delivery order” used for?

Supplies

200

What’s the threshold for simplified acquisitions supporting contingency operations inside the U.S.?

$800,000

300

What are the two exceptions to uniform definitions across FAR?

Context requires a different meaning, or another FAR part provides a different definition.

300

What is a “Proper invoice”?

Meets minimum standards in FAR 32.905(b).

300

Define “Registered in the SAM database.”

Contractor has completed and validated all required fields, and the record is marked Active.

300

What is a “Task order” used for?

Services

300

What’s the threshold for contingency operations outside the U.S.?

$1.5 million

400

What does "Best Value" imply in acquisition?

Expected outcome providing the greatest overall benefit.

400

What does “Statement of Objectives (SOO)” allow offerors to do?

Propose an innovative approach.

400

What’s the definition of “Invoice”?

Contractor’s bill or request for payment under contract.

400

What is the difference between an “Invoice” and a “Proper Invoice”?

A proper invoice meets the standards in 32.905(b)).

400

What’s the threshold for humanitarian/peacekeeping ops outside the U.S.?

$500,000

500

What does “May” denote in FAR language?

Permissive.

500

What does “Performance Work Statement (PWS)” describe?

Required results in measurable terms.

500

What does “Should” mean in FAR terminology?

An expected course of action unless inappropriate for the circumstance.


500

What FAR clause addresses equal employment opportunities for veterans? 

FAR 52.222-35

500

At what threshold must contractors comply with veteran employment requirements? 

$150,000
